What You’ll Get

Training on the Latest Technologies

  • Get expert-led, in-the-field training to sharpen home electrification skills.
  • Receive $3,500 per crewmember to attend electrification training, and access to free energy efficiency training modules.

Support to Grow Your Team at No Cost

  • Be matched with pre-vetted, entry-level job seekers.
  • Receive up to $5,000 for new hire payroll costs and $300 reimbursement per new hire for tools and materials.

Cash for Electrifying Homes

  • Get up to $4,000 for heat pump water heater (HPWH) installation and wiring or panel upgrades. Plus an additional $1,500 for each permanent HPWH installed after a temporary gas or electric loaner water heater.
  • Get paid to install long-term energy efficiency measures, including an upfront rebate to pass through to the customer, and bonus payments to you for additional metered savings.

Who’s Eligible

  • Contractors serving residential customers in MCE’s service area
  • Must have a current Contractors State License Board (CSLB) license
  • Must be a TECH Clean California-approved contractor to receive $1,500 for each permanent HPWH installed after a temporary gas or electric loaner water heater

Join TECH Clean California

Become a TECH Clean California participant to get access to our $1,500 Emergency Water Heater Loaner Incentive, which makes permanent HPWHs a viable option during emergency situations.

Note: There is no cost to participate in TECH Clean California. The program is open to B general building, C-36 plumbing, and C-20 HVAC contractors.
